Semenyo eyes bigger targets after breaking Yeboah’s Ghanaian Premier League record

Antoine Semenyo, a 26-year-old forward, has achieved a remarkable feat by surpassing Tony Yeboah's long-standing goal-scoring record in the English Premier League. Last season, Semenyo scored 17 goals, becoming the Ghanaian with the highest goal tally in a single season in the competition. This achievement has motivated him to inspire the next generation of Ghanaian footballers, who looked up to his childhood heroes like Tony Yeboah, Asamoah Gyan, and Didier Drogba.

Semenyo expressed his gratitude for the motivation he received from these players and hopes his goal-scoring record will have a similar impact on young players.
